Background: Rolls-Royce Dahlewitz operates a set of machine tools within its final aero-engine assembly process. In order to manage a load increase the Rolls-Royce Manufacturing Engineering team seeks to pursue an algorithm-based solution that automatically schedules tasks on these machines to minimize planning efforts and to maximise productivity. Within this research we would like the compare the performance of the current scheduling approach, with an approach based on standard-hours and an approach which schedules tasks based on previous performance data.
